Tonometer SW-500 with vertical and horizontal two working modes, wireless output print data. The equipment is used to measure intraocular pressure, using the principle of: the probe hits the surfaces of different hardness at a certain speed, has a different reaction when the probe rebounds. Be of advantages of high accuracy, portable, without anesthesia, without the cross-infection, etc.

Purpose:
Determination of pour and cloud point points of motor fuels.
Pour&Cloud Point Tester for Petroleum Products PE-7200I is intended for determination of pour and cloud point points of motor fuels by express method. This new modification allows inserting probe directly that improves analysis accuracy. This equipment can be used for quick response quality control at refineries and also at acceptance test procedures. It essentially simplifies and cheapens the process of pour and cloud points measurement. The measurement procedure is fully automatic and continues not more than 20 minutes. It is important to notice that cooling mixture is not required. Here is used electronic refrigerator on Peltier element. Photometric sensor is constantly ensures the process of probe crystallization, thus excepting the possibility of error by laboratorian technician. Current information is indicated on the LCD display.
The equipment can be produced in 2 modifications:
Pour&Cloud Tester PE-7200A – the model has embedded computer
Pour&Cloud Tester PE-7200I – the possibility of information output on internal LCD display or connected PC.

CPX copper tube is designed for use in Medical Gas Pipeline System (MGPS) installations and incorporates the specialist requirement of the MGPS industry to include cleanliness, packaging and usability required to attain the levels of quality as stated particularly in HTM 02-01.
Specific Benefits Include:
Each pipe is cleaned to have a maximum carbon level 0.20mg/dm².
Each pipe is individually end capped and bundled in sealed polythene bags to maintain cleanliness.
Chemical composition CU.DHP to ISO 1190-1/CW024A to EN1412.
All copper tube is manufactured under strict quality control procedures to ISO 9001: 2008 and CE marked under the Medical Device Directive 93/42/EEC (CE0086).
Batch numbering for traceability is included on all pipework.
Labelling on the copper tube will contain the following details: Date, Code of Manufacture, EN 13348, Tube Size, Manufacturer, Temper, British Standard Institute BSI Kitemarked, (CE0086).

The CPX automatic manifold provides accontious supply of gas from two banks of cylinders to the medical gas pipeline system by changing from the duty bank to the standby bank automatically when the duty bank has become depleted. The CPX automatic medical gas manifold plant is supplied as a packaged product ready for immediate installation, tested and prepared at the factory for the specific gas indicated
Terminal units are available for oxygen, nitrous oxide, 50% oxygen /50% nitrous oxide mixture, medical air, surgical air, medical vacuum and AGSS.
Mounting options include surface, lush, bedhead and pendant. Test plugs are included with lush, surface and bedhead types for first ix pressure testing on site.
